Review

Right at Home of Southern Pennsylvania serves best for families seeking in-home elder care that keeps a loved one at home with reliable, caregiver-led support and a straightforward, professional onboarding experience. In Hanover and East Adams, this agency tends to suit households where a primary caregiver needs respite, and where a steady, communicative process for scheduling and billing matters as much as the actual hands-on care. The arrangement works particularly well when one parent requires daily companionship and help with routine tasks, while another family member can benefit from a trusted outside presence that can occupy and engage the loved one in care.

Those who should consider alternatives include families that demand near-perfect consistency and rigorous accountability, or those needing advanced clinical oversight on a day-to-day basis. The service model here hinges on individual caregivers and a responsive administration, but it has shown gaps in reliability that may be unacceptable for families with tight schedules, complex medical needs, or sensitivities about professional boundaries and incident reporting. For households with significant cleanliness or safety concerns, or where a plan must survive personnel shifts without disruption, exploring other agencies with formal backup plans and documented escalation protocols is prudent.

On the plus side, the experience described in multiple interactions highlights a sharp upside in onboarding and ongoing coordination. The initial interview, scheduling, and billing processes are portrayed as smooth and professional, which reduces the friction many families feel when starting home care. More materially, the caregiver's presence allowed one parent to remain engaged with the other, delivering practical help while also affording the other spouse a much-needed opportunity to regroup. That dynamic produced genuine peace of mind for the family, a non-trivial outcome when navigating care decisions and emotional stress.

However, a meaningful warning emerges from the sharp end of the record: at least one client encountered a withdrawal of care tied to a complaint about a home's condition, accompanied by a stated lack of clarity about why contact had not occurred. The accusation of unprofessional conduct and the failure to provide a rationale or timely communication are not minor missteps in elder home care. They signal a real vulnerability in reliability and escalation. Such incidents, even if isolated, matter deeply for families counting on consistent coverage and clear lines of accountability, especially when schedules shift or when a caregiver must be reassigned quickly.

The key pros - professional onboarding, straightforward scheduling and billing, and a caregiver who can both manage care and provide respite - do offset some worry when the care team is stable and communication remains solid. Yet the visible risk of abrupt service withdrawal and opaque explanations cannot be ignored. Families should demand written care plans, explicit back-up arrangements, and a clear escalation path that includes timely supervisor involvement. Confirming a dedicated point of contact and a defined process for any concerns before care begins can convert a potential weakness into a manageable risk.

Overall, Right at Home in Hanover presents a viable, home-based option for families seeking organized, compassionate support that keeps a loved one in familiar surroundings while easing caregiver burdens. It is best for households that value a strong onboarding experience and a caregiver who can deliver steady companionship and practical assistance, with the understanding that occasional reliability gaps exist and require proactive management. For families prioritizing absolute consistency, advanced clinical oversight, or guaranteed continuity across staffing changes, exploring alternatives with stricter policies and documented, enforceable service guarantees is a prudent move. The decision hinges on tolerance for occasional hiccups versus the strong daily benefit of in-home companionship and responsive, personable care.

  • skilled nursing facility vs nursing homeSkilled Nursing Facilities vs. Nursing Homes: Making Sense of the Differences

    Skilled nursing facilities (SNFs) provide high-level medical care and rehabilitation for short-term recovery, typically covered by Medicare after hospitalization, while nursing homes focus on ongoing custodial care for chronic conditions, mainly funded by Medicaid or private payments. The staffing and regulatory structures differ significantly between the two, necessitating clarity for families in choosing appropriate long-term care options.
